This working paper provides an overview of the state of participatory plant breeding (PPB). PPB involves various stakeholders in the process of plant breeding, which most often allows farmers input into the plant breeding process generally controlled by formal intuitions. Topics addressed include: empowerment, applications, supporting contexts, obstacles, and next steps for PPB. Links to PPB information are also provided.
